How to Come to Cappadocia?
It's very easy to come to Goreme - Cappadocia. You can use one of the following ways to come to Goreme. If you want to learn how to come to Turkey please visit www.tourism.gov.tr
1. By plane to Kayseri (75km) or Nevsehir (45km)
You can fly from Istanbul, Izmir and Antalya to Kayseri and Istanbul to Nevsehir. It takes about 1 hour 15 minutes flight from Istanbul to Kayseri or Nevsehir. Please do not hesitate to contact TURCO Travel for further information about flight tickets and schedules.
2. Directly by bus to Goreme
There are 4 bus companies (Metro, Nevsehirliler and Suha) which comes from major cities of Turkey to Goreme everyday. All of them have bus services to Goreme. (It takes about 10 hours from Istanbul to Goreme).

WHERE IS CAPPADOCIA?
Once a province of the Roman Empire, Cappadocia is now the sprawling area of central Turkey which lies between Aksaray in the west, Kayseri in the east and Nigde in the south. Modern Cappadocia is an incredible place, criss-crossed with valleys and dotted with dramatic rock formations. Whatever your expectations you are unlikely to go home disappointed.
